## Tidemark Widget — Restart Procedure

If the tide-table widget on Harborglass shows stale predictions, first check the Moonfetch sync job; it pulls harmonic constants nightly. Restart with `moonfetch --resync`. If the widget still lags, flush the prediction cache and redeploy the widget pod. Verify against the Selkenport reference station — readings should match within two minutes. The resync call authenticates against our internal Ebbline service, and you'll need credentials on your first run. The key is below.

app token of kahop-kaguf = kto2_rs

Runbook: Account recovery during the Fernhollow user-module split. While identity lives in both the monolith and the new Userden service, recovery requests must be replayed to both. Verify the account state matches in each before confirming to the customer; mismatches go to the migration queue, not manual edits. To open the dual-write admin console, enter the recovery passphrase below.

strongbox words: druvan-lamys-eliius-jorax-istox-soreth-ulays-gilix-ralix-oliiel-norwyn-casvan-praius

## Deploying the Pemberline Breaker

Welcome aboard! Pemberline sits in front of the flaky Orvato upstream API and trips a circuit breaker when error rates spike, so we fail fast instead of piling up timeouts. Deploys go through the usual blue-green flow — nothing fancy, just make sure the breaker thresholds match across both colors or you'll get weird half-open flapping. Don't tune the windows by gut feel; they were load-tested. After your first deploy, verify the running settings against this reference. The expected configuration is:

service settings:
FRAMIR_LOG_LEVEL=debug
FRAMIR_METRICS_HOST=metrics.framir.tolvaqcorp.corp
FRAMIR_POOL_SIZE=16

### Step 4 — Sign the Gateway Image

The Furrowlink telemetry gateway image must be signed before promotion to the fleet registry, as unsigned images are rejected by every field controller. Verify the build digest matches the CI record, confirm the provenance attestation is attached, and only then invoke the signing step from the hardened runner — never from a workstation. For audit purposes, the deploy key in effect for this release is:

release key, tafop-hahaf: bky4_9taM